Ministry of Social Affairs Leadership Holds Protest in Condemnation of Zionist Enemy Crimes

General

Sana'a: The Ministry of Social Affairs and Labor and its affiliated units organized a protest in solidarity with the Palestinian people and in condemnation of the ongoing genocidal crimes committed by the Zionist entity against the residents of Gaza. During the protest, the Minister of Social Affairs condemned the heinous crimes committed by the Zionist entity against the Palestinian people and the people of Gaza.

According to Yemen News Agency, the protest was a demonstration of support for the Palestinian cause, as the Ministry aimed to highlight the plight of the residents of Gaza. The protestors called for international intervention to address the situation and urged the global community to stand against the acts committed by the Zionist entity.

The Minister of Social Affairs, speaking at the event, emphasized the importance of unity and solidarity with the Palestinian people. The Minister reiterated the commitment to support the Palestinians in their struggle for justice and peace. The protest served as a platform to voice opposition to the ongoing violence and to demand accountability from those responsible for the actions in Gaza.
